#!/bin/sh # # Copyright (c) 2007 Christian Couder # test_description='Tests git-bisect functionality' exec </dev/null . ./test-lib.sh add_line_into_file() { _line=$1 _file=$2 if [ -f "$_file" ]; then echo "$_line" >> $_file || return $? MSG="Add <$_line> into <$_file>." else echo "$_line" > $_file || return $? git add $_file || return $? MSG="Create file <$_file> with <$_line> inside." fi test_tick git-commit --quiet -m "$MSG" $_file } HASH1= HASH2= HASH3= HASH4= test_expect_success 'set up basic repo with 1 file (hello) and 4 commits' ' add_line_into_file "1: Hello World" hello && HASH1=$(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) && add_line_into_file "2: A new day for git" hello && HASH2=$(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) && add_line_into_file "3: Another new day for git" hello && HASH3=$(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) && add_line_into_file "4: Ciao for now" hello && HASH4=$(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) ' test_expect_success 'bisect starts with only one bad' ' git bisect reset && git bisect start && git bisect bad $HASH4 && git bisect next ' test_expect_success 'bisect does not start with only one good' ' git bisect reset && git bisect start && git bisect good $HASH1 || return 1 if git bisect next then echo Oops, should have failed. false else : fi ' test_expect_success 'bisect start with one bad and good' ' git bisect reset && git bisect start && git bisect good $HASH1 && git bisect bad $HASH4 && git bisect next ' test_expect_success 'bisect fails if given any junk instead of revs' ' git bisect reset && test_must_fail git bisect start foo $HASH1 -- && test_must_fail git bisect start $HASH4 $HASH1 bar -- && test -z "$(git for-each-ref "refs/bisect/*")" && test_must_fail ls .git/BISECT_* && git bisect start && test_must_fail git bisect good foo $HASH1 && test_must_fail git bisect good $HASH1 bar && test_must_fail git bisect bad frotz && test_must_fail git bisect bad $HASH3 $HASH4 && test_must_fail git bisect skip bar $HASH3 && test_must_fail git bisect skip $HASH1 foo && test -z "$(git for-each-ref "refs/bisect/*")" && git bisect good $HASH1 && git bisect bad $HASH4 ' test_expect_success 'bisect reset: back in the master branch' ' git bisect reset && echo "* master" > branch.expect && git branch > branch.output && cmp branch.expect branch.output ' test_expect_success 'bisect reset: back in another branch' ' git checkout -b other && git bisect start && git bisect good $HASH1 && git bisect bad $HASH3 && git bisect reset && echo " master" > branch.expect && echo "* other" >> branch.expect && git branch > branch.output && cmp branch.expect branch.output ' test_expect_success 'bisect reset when not bisecting' ' git bisect reset && git branch > branch.output && cmp branch.expect branch.output ' test_expect_success 'bisect reset removes packed refs' ' git bisect reset && git bisect start && git bisect good $HASH1 && git bisect bad $HASH3 && git pack-refs --all --prune && git bisect next && git bisect reset && test -z "$(git for-each-ref "refs/bisect/*")" && test -z "$(git for-each-ref "refs/heads/bisect")" ' # $HASH1 is good, $HASH4 is bad, we skip $HASH3 # but $HASH2 is bad, # so we should find $HASH2 as the first bad commit test_expect_success 'bisect skip: successfull result' ' git bisect reset && git bisect start $HASH4 $HASH1 && git bisect skip && git bisect bad > my_bisect_log.txt && grep "$HASH2 is first bad commit" my_bisect_log.txt && git bisect reset ' # $HASH1 is good, $HASH4 is bad, we skip $HASH3 and $HASH2 # so we should not be able to tell the first bad commit # among $HASH2, $HASH3 and $HASH4 test_expect_success 'bisect skip: cannot tell between 3 commits' ' git bisect start $HASH4 $HASH1 && git bisect skip || return 1 if git bisect skip > my_bisect_log.txt then echo Oops, should have failed. false else test $? -eq 2 && grep "first bad commit could be any of" my_bisect_log.txt && ! grep $HASH1 my_bisect_log.txt && grep $HASH2 my_bisect_log.txt && grep $HASH3 my_bisect_log.txt && grep $HASH4 my_bisect_log.txt && git bisect reset fi ' # $HASH1 is good, $HASH4 is bad, we skip $HASH3 # but $HASH2 is good, # so we should not be able to tell the first bad commit # among $HASH3 and $HASH4 test_expect_success 'bisect skip: cannot tell between 2 commits' ' git bisect start $HASH4 $HASH1 && git bisect skip || return 1 if git bisect good > my_bisect_log.txt then echo Oops, should have failed. false else test $? -eq 2 && grep "first bad commit could be any of" my_bisect_log.txt && ! grep $HASH1 my_bisect_log.txt && ! grep $HASH2 my_bisect_log.txt && grep $HASH3 my_bisect_log.txt && grep $HASH4 my_bisect_log.txt && git bisect reset fi ' # We want to automatically find the commit that # introduced "Another" into hello. test_expect_success \ '"git bisect run" simple case' \ 'echo "#"\!"/bin/sh" > test_script.sh && echo "grep Another hello > /dev/null" >> test_script.sh && echo "test \$? -ne 0" >> test_script.sh && chmod +x test_script.sh && git bisect start && git bisect good $HASH1 && git bisect bad $HASH4 && git bisect run ./test_script.sh > my_bisect_log.txt && grep "$HASH3 is first bad commit" my_bisect_log.txt && git bisect reset' # We want to automatically find the commit that # introduced "Ciao" into hello. test_expect_success \ '"git bisect run" with more complex "git bisect start"' \ 'echo "#"\!"/bin/sh" > test_script.sh && echo "grep Ciao hello > /dev/null" >> test_script.sh && echo "test \$? -ne 0" >> test_script.sh && chmod +x test_script.sh && git bisect start $HASH4 $HASH1 && git bisect run ./test_script.sh > my_bisect_log.txt && grep "$HASH4 is first bad commit" my_bisect_log.txt && git bisect reset' # $HASH1 is good, $HASH5 is bad, we skip $HASH3 # but $HASH4 is good, # so we should find $HASH5 as the first bad commit HASH5= test_expect_success 'bisect skip: add line and then a new test' ' add_line_into_file "5: Another new line." hello && HASH5=$(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) && git bisect start $HASH5 $HASH1 && git bisect skip && git bisect good > my_bisect_log.txt && grep "$HASH5 is first bad commit" my_bisect_log.txt && git bisect log > log_to_replay.txt && git bisect reset ' test_expect_success 'bisect skip and bisect replay' ' git bisect replay log_to_replay.txt > my_bisect_log.txt && grep "$HASH5 is first bad commit" my_bisect_log.txt && git bisect reset ' HASH6= test_expect_success 'bisect run & skip: cannot tell between 2' ' add_line_into_file "6: Yet a line." hello && HASH6=$(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) && echo "#"\!"/bin/sh" > test_script.sh && echo "sed -ne \\\$p hello | grep Ciao > /dev/null && exit 125" >> test_script.sh && echo "grep line hello > /dev/null" >> test_script.sh && echo "test \$? -ne 0" >> test_script.sh && chmod +x test_script.sh && git bisect start $HASH6 $HASH1 && if git bisect run ./test_script.sh > my_bisect_log.txt then echo Oops, should have failed. false else test $? -eq 2 && grep "first bad commit could be any of" my_bisect_log.txt && ! grep $HASH3 my_bisect_log.txt && ! grep $HASH6 my_bisect_log.txt && grep $HASH4 my_bisect_log.txt && grep $HASH5 my_bisect_log.txt fi ' HASH7= test_expect_success 'bisect run & skip: find first bad' ' git bisect reset && add_line_into_file "7: Should be the last line." hello && HASH7=$(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) && echo "#"\!"/bin/sh" > test_script.sh && echo "sed -ne \\\$p hello | grep Ciao > /dev/null && exit 125" >> test_script.sh && echo "sed -ne \\\$p hello | grep day > /dev/null && exit 125" >> test_script.sh && echo "grep Yet hello > /dev/null" >> test_script.sh && echo "test \$? -ne 0" >> test_script.sh && chmod +x test_script.sh && git bisect start $HASH7 $HASH1 && git bisect run ./test_script.sh > my_bisect_log.txt && grep "$HASH6 is first bad commit" my_bisect_log.txt ' test_expect_success 'bisect starting with a detached HEAD' ' git bisect reset && git checkout master^ && HEAD=$(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) && git bisect start && test $HEAD = $(cat .git/BISECT_START) && git bisect reset && test $HEAD = $(git rev-parse --verify HEAD) ' # # test_done
